TVTonic turns your PC running Windows Vista Ultimate or Home Premium into a stunning Internet TV experience.
Browse & watch the hundreds of channels in the Channel Guide,
subscribe to your favorite channels for automatic delivery and
add any almost any video feed from the web.

Instructions
-
Install
Click the 'download now' button to download the installer. Once the installer is downloaded, run it to start the install process then follow the simple on-screen instructions to complete installation. -
Activate
At the end of the installaion process, TVTonic will launch automatically in Windows Media Center. You will need to activate your user account before using the software. No personal information is required. -
Subscribe
Once TVTonic is installed and activated on your computer you'll want to subscribe to your favorite channels. Browse the hundreds of channels in the Channel Guide and subscribe to a few. Once subscribed, you'll receive the newest content automatically.
System Requirements
- Software
- OS — Windows® Vista Ultimate or Home Premium is required
- Windows Media Center required — included with Windows Vista Ultimate or Home Premium
- QuickTime 7.2 or above is required for QuickTime video playback (download here). Note: TVTonic 3.3 64-bit currently does not support QuickTime playback.
- Hardware
- processor — 1 GHz 32-bit processor minimum (2GHz 32-bit processor recommended)
- memory — 1 GB (2 GB recommended)
- disk space — minimum of .5GB per subscribed channel plus an additional 1GB of free space
- video — support for DirectX 9 graphics, minimum of 128MB RAM, WDDM Driver, Pixel Shader 2.0 in hardware, 32 bits per pixel
- Bandwidth
- broadband Internet connection required (cable, DSL or similiar; not recommended for metered-broadband accounts)
- “always on” connection for the best experience
- TVTonic delivers large video files; it may use a lot of bandwidth. TVTonic is not recommended for people using dial-up or metered broadband accounts.
